Blacksburg, VA – Residents across southwest Virginia can expect a calm, sunny weekend before temperatures climb early next week. According to the US National Weather Service Blacksburg VA, high pressure will keep skies mostly clear and conditions dry through Monday.
Forecasts show daytime highs between 70–79°F today with mostly sunny skies, followed by overnight lows in the low-to-mid 40s under mostly clear conditions. Sunday remains pleasant, with highs near 69–79°F and abundant sunshine.
By Monday, the region begins to warm up slightly, with temperatures expected to reach 71–80°F and continued sunshine. Meteorologists say this stretch of fair weather marks a welcome pattern of stability after recent seasonal swings.
No rain is expected through early next week, and winds will remain light—ideal for outdoor activities and local fall events.
